HEP’s Comprehensive Project Workflow
Initial On-Site Assessment and Photometric Mapping
Every project launches with a boots-on-the-ground inspection. Certified lighting auditors document:
- Existing fixture counts, wattages, mounting heights, and spacing.
- Surface reflectance factors on ceilings, walls, and floors.
- Equipment age, ballast failure rates, and maintenance access points.
- Occupancy patterns over a typical 24-hour cycle.
Laser-guided luminance meters capture real-time lux values, which feed into 3-D photometric software to render high-fidelity lighting models. These digital mock-ups allow Deer Lodge stakeholders to visualize new lighting levels long before a single wire is pulled.
Energy Usage Benchmarking and Utility Incentives
Electrical consumption data from previous utility bills establishes a baseline Energy Use Intensity (EUI). HEP’s analysts compare this figure to peer facilities in northwest Montana to set realistic savings targets. The team:
- Identifies rebate programs from Northwestern Energy, Bonneville Power Administration, and regional cooperative grants.
- Prepares turnkey paperwork so clients maximize incentive dollars without juggling forms and submission deadlines.
- Calculates simple payback, internal rate of return (IRR), and net present value (NPV) for each proposed upgrade scenario.
Fixture Selection and Specification
HEP’s procurement specialists curate a bill of materials focusing on longevity, optical performance, and environmental resilience. Selection criteria include:
- LED chip efficacy ratings above 185 lm/W to future-proof against escalating efficiency codes.
- DLC Premium and UL listings, ensuring eligibility for the most aggressive incentive tiers.
- Optics engineered with narrow-, medium-, or wide-beam distributions tailored to each mounting height.
- Correlated color temperatures (CCT) calibrated to environment—3000 K for rustic lodge lobbies; 4000 K for tech-forward offices; 5000 K for precision assembly lines.
Controls Integration and Commissioning
Smart controls deliver outsized energy savings by dimming or extinguishing lights when daylight or occupancy drops demand. HEP’s control architects:
- Network wireless BLE sensors across open-plan spaces, eliminating costly low-voltage cabling.
- Configure time-of-day scheduling aligned with local sunrise and sunset calendars, updating automatically through a secure cloud portal.
- Layer in tunable-white capabilities so school classrooms can shift from focus-enhancing cool light during exams to warmer tones for art periods.
- Conduct final commissioning walk-throughs with facilities staff, supplying digital as-builts that simplify future adjustments.
Post-Installation Monitoring and Maintenance
The relationship does not end at fixture turn-on. HEP deploys:
- Remote dashboards reporting real-time kWh savings, lamp-level health diagnostics, and sensor status.
- Scheduled site visits to clean lenses, re-aim adjustable heads, and update firmware.
- Warranty management, liaising directly with manufacturers for any premature driver or LED failures.

Compliance With Codes and Standards
Montana Energy Code Requirements
Montana has adopted energy provisions aligned with the 2018 IECC. HEP ensures:
- Lighting Power Density (LPD) limits are met or beaten across occupancy types.
- Mandatory controls—automatic shutoff, daylight response, and high-end trim—are incorporated into system schematics.
- Documentation is compiled for state inspectors, streamlining approvals.
Dark-Sky Considerations
The clear mountain air draws astrophotographers to Deer Lodge’s outskirts. HEP preserves this asset through:
- Full-cutoff optics and shield designs that restrict uplight to 0.5 % or less.
- CCT options not exceeding 3000 K for exterior fixtures, reducing blue-rich wavelengths that contribute to skyglow.
- Time-clock dimming schedules post-curfew, allowing public safety lighting to operate at 40 % lumen output after midnight without compromising security.
Occupational Safety Enhancements
Compliance with OSHA standards intertwines with lighting performance. HEP installs solutions that:
- Deliver minimum 5-foot-candle uniformity across warehouse loading docks to minimize trip hazards.
- Provide emergency path-of-egress illuminance exceeding the required 1 fc, critical during power disruptions.
- Employ instant-on drivers to ensure zero warm-up delay—vital for facilities that move from standby to full operation in seconds.

Measurement & Verification Methodology
To ensure promised savings materialize, HEP follows the International Performance Measurement and Verification Protocol (IPMVP). Steps include:
- Installing revenue-grade submeters on lighting branch circuits before retrofit.
- Collecting baseline data for at least two weeks under typical operating schedules.
- Continuing post-retrofit data logging for six months, adjusting for cooling-degree and heating-degree day variances.
- Generating periodic dashboards that compare modeled versus actual reductions, refining control schedules as necessary.
Cybersecurity in Connected Lighting
Networked lighting introduces potential vulnerabilities. HEP safeguards client data and infrastructure through:
- Encrypted communication protocols (TLS 1.3) for wireless sensor packets.
- Segmented VLAN deployment isolating lighting traffic from sensitive business networks.
- Regular firmware patch management and multi-factor authentication for cloud dashboards.

Integration With Renewable Micro-Grids
Remote ranches outside central Deer Lodge may operate on hybrid solar-wind micro-grids. HEP’s DC lighting ecosystems:
- Bypass AC inversion losses, boosting system round-trip efficiency by up to 15 %.
- Include variable-voltage drivers tolerating input swings from 44 V to 56 V typical of battery banks.
- Offer adaptive dimming that automatically responds to available renewable generation, extending battery life without human intervention.
